Output e2a88299fbd358ae812b84b28b46149068313b44832c20136f1784792d040a14:0

value
38856370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d73c4f2320404879535b6525cdf5d24b9264057 OP_EQUALVERIFY OP_CHECKSIG
address
1MBw2BuDXJwmUrVSqgr3kys9qDpKX6BC56
transaction
e2a88299fbd358ae812b84b28b46149068313b44832c20136f1784792d040a14
spent
true